The purpose of this study is to determine the effect of incentives and work facilities on teacher work motivation at the Al-Karim Tanjung Morawa Education Foundation. This study uses a quantitative method, data sources are obtained from secondary data, namely respondent data and primary data sources, namely interviews, observations and questionnaires distributed directly to respondents. The population in this study were 35 teachers at the Al-Karim Tanjung Morawa Education Foundation, sampling using non-probability sampling techniques with saturated samples because the research population is relatively small. The data analysis method uses validity and reliability tests to determine the accuracy of the measuring instruments used in the study, then classical assumption tests, multiple linear regression tests and hypothesis tests are tested using SPSS version 27. The results of this study indicate that incentives have a positive and significant effect on teacher work motivation at the Al-Karim Tanjung Morawa Education Foundation, work facilities have a positive and significant effect on teacher work motivation at the Al-Karim Tanjung Morawa Education Foundation, and incentives and work facilities simultaneously have a positive and significant effect on teacher work motivation at the Al-Karim Tanjung Morawa Education Foundation.
